The property is an exemplar of what can be achieved through a pragmatic and considered architectural and interior design process. The house is the result of a comprehensive collaboration between QPAD, Carden Cunietti & the current owners, and was featured in '25 Beautiful Homes' magazine in February last year.
The Ground Floor is constituted around the entrance hallway, and is split into two predominant living spaces. To the left of the entrance hallway is the study and front reception room. Decorated in 'Old Navy' by Benjamin Moore, the front reception room is intended to be a distinctly cosy and cocooning space.
The rear is particularly impressive and was the brainchild of QPAD & Queen's Park Kitchens. The space is abundant in natural light owing to three sets of crittall doors and one large glass aperture above the dining table. The kitchen is exceptional, boasting state-of-the-art fixtures and Miele appliances, along with a utility/laundry room. Solid oak strip flooring is a lineal theme throughout the Ground Floor.
The principal suite is located at the front of the house on the First Floor, and is unique in size and scope. Comprising a four-piece ensuite bathroom (with double vanities) and a sizeable dressing-room, it is clear the current owners maximised the available space absolutely. Aesthetically, the bedroom is a nod to the design principles set on the Ground Floor; Colefax & Fowler Marchwood wallpaper (black) adorns the walls of the dressing room, whilst the bedroom is decorated in subtle pastel hues. There are two further bedrooms on this floor. The Second Floor is an outstanding loft conversion, offering one further ensuite bedroom.

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:
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s
The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2

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:
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
